Output f81afa39489b5209959201ecea321a90e30a2e131c872e40f281a2be6b2f2c64:1

value
939443
script pubkey
OP_0 OP_PUSHBYTES_20 88a3bd1d670563bf6e0881f9bef3f2ccc05fbc91
address
bc1q3z3m68t8q43m7msgs8umauljenq9l0y3cp32nc
transaction
f81afa39489b5209959201ecea321a90e30a2e131c872e40f281a2be6b2f2c64
confirmations
215896
spent
true